SRS DTC Troubleshooting: 61-1x

DTC 61-1x ("x" can be 0 thru 9 or A thru F):

Open in the Driver's Seat Belt Buckle Switch

NOTE:

- Before doing this troubleshooting procedure, review SRS Precautions and Procedures Service and Repair and General Troubleshooting Information Reading and Clearing Diagnostic Trouble Codes.
- 2-door: Before replacing the SRS unit, check the SRS unit software version with the HDS. If the software version is not the latest, update the SRS unit software SRS Unit Update, and retest.

1. Clear the DTC with the HDS Reading and Clearing Diagnostic Trouble Codes.

2. Turn the ignition switch to LOCK (0), then wait for 10 seconds.

3. Turn the ignition switch to ON (II), then buckle and unbuckle the driver's seat belt several times.

4. Check for DTCs with the HDS Reading and Clearing Diagnostic Trouble Codes.

Is DTC 61-1x indicated?

YES -

Go to step 5.

NO -

Intermittent failure, the system is OK at this time. Go to Troubleshooting Intermittent Failures Reading and Clearing Diagnostic Trouble Codes. If another DTC is indicated, troubleshoot the DTC.�

5. Turn the ignition switch to LOCK (0).

6. Install a jumper wire between body ground and SRS unit connector B (39P) terminal No. 19.






7. Turn the ignition switch to ON (II).

8. Check for DTCs with the HDS Reading and Clearing Diagnostic Trouble Codes.

Is DTC 61-2x indicated?

YES -

Go to step 9.

NO -

Faulty SRS unit or poor connection at SRS unit connector B (39P) and the SRS unit. Check the connection between the connector and the SRS unit. If the connection is OK, replace the SRS unit SRS Unit Replacement.�

9. Turn the ignition switch to LOCK (0).

10. Remove the jumper wire.

11. Disconnect the SRS floor wire harness 2P connector (A) from the driver's seat belt buckle switch 2P connector.






12. Turn the ignition switch to ON (II).

13. Measure the voltage between body ground and SRS floor wire harness 2P connector terminal No. 2. There should be more than 10 V.





Is the voltage as specified?

YES -

Go to step 14.

NO -

Open in the SRS floor wire harness; replace the SRS floor wire harness, then clear the DTC.�

14. Turn the ignition switch to LOCK (0).

15. Measure the resistance between body ground and SRS floor wire harness 2P connector terminal No. 1. There should be less than 1.0 Ohms.





Is resistance as specified?

YES -

Faulty driver's seat belt buckle switch; replace the driver's seat belt buckle assembly, 4-door Front Seat Belt Replacement (4-Door), 2-door Front Seat Belt Replacement (2-Door), then clear the DTC.�

NO -

Open in the SRS floor wire harness; check for a poor ground at G701 Harness Locations. If the ground is OK, replace the SRS floor wire harness, then clear the DTC.�
